Output 97685c143ae90ea88b20f7c109d6cb9b67c3fe8a91aaac5fe81d011b80fec4b6:0

value
739254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ba6989a5202f6930589be27f178d0f164f013e7 OP_EQUAL
address
35fpZ6LFtziZ5AzNrPfEiSDJtizhtzecvb
transaction
97685c143ae90ea88b20f7c109d6cb9b67c3fe8a91aaac5fe81d011b80fec4b6
spent
true